rs11152221

(MC4R MC4R Proximal LD Block Variant)

Intergenic variant in the proximal 3' regulatory block near MC4R associated with increased BMI, body fat percentage, elevated leptin, and severe obesity risk

View details

rs11644943

(FTO FTO Mid-Gene Intron Variant)

An intronic FTO variant outside the well-known intron-1 obesity cluster; the T allele (GRCh38 reference, ~77% globally) is associated with increased obesity risk in Asian populations, while the protective A allele reduces obesity susceptibility. Not in linkage disequilibrium with the primary FTO obesity signals (rs9939609, rs1421085).

rs2229616

(MC4R V103I)

Missense variant in MC4R converting valine to isoleucine at position 103; the I103 allele confers modest but replicable protection against obesity and improves metabolic syndrome components

rs6232

(PCSK1 PCSK1 N221D (Asn221Asp))

Missense variant in PCSK1 encoding an Asn221Asp substitution near the Ca-1 calcium binding site of prohormone convertase 1/3 (PC1/3); impairs catalytic activity by approximately 10%, reducing cleavage of proinsulin to insulin, POMC to alpha-MSH, and proglucagon to GLP-1; the strongest functionally-characterized common PCSK1 coding variant, with OR 1.15 for obesity in meta-analysis of over 331,000 individuals across multiple ethnic groups

View details

rs6234

(PCSK1 PCSK1 Q665E (Gln665Glu))

Missense variant in PCSK1 that causes a Gln665Glu substitution in the C-terminal domain of prohormone convertase 1/3 (PC1/3), reducing enzyme activity and impairing cleavage of proinsulin to insulin, POMC to alpha-MSH, and proglucagon to GLP-1; the first of a near-obligate coding haplotype (Q665E/S690T, rs6234/rs6235) associated with modest but well-replicated obesity risk across European populations

View details

rs6235

(PCSK1 PCSK1 S690T (Ser690Thr))

Missense variant encoding the Ser690Thr substitution in the C-terminal domain of prohormone convertase 1/3 (PC1/3); paired with rs6234 (Q665E) in near-complete LD to form the Q665E-S690T haplotype that reduces PC1/3 enzymatic efficiency, impairing proinsulin-to-insulin conversion and POMC processing to satiety peptides, and conferring modest obesity risk
